Environment - Falls Creek

At Falls Creek, mountains, clean air, and pristine alpine views are our business. The natural environment in which we operate is our greatest asset.


We are extremely proud of Falls Creek’s reputation as an industry leader in the field of sustainable alpine tourism and development. Our environmental programs reduce our impact on the local environment and acknowledge the importance of maintaining a healthy world beyond our boundary.

Falls Creek recently became a signatory to the Keep Winter Cool Charter which represents our commitment to the reduction of greenhouse gas emissions.

Falls Creek Resort Management (FCRM) became the world’s first alpine-based organisation to be benchmarked by Green Globe - the international certification program for ecologically and socially sustainable tourism – in March 2005.

The Green Globe application process highlighted FCRM is not only meeting minimum requirements in relation to environmental performance but also often performing at or above best practice.

The Green Globe accreditation process saw FCRM’s energy and water consumption, waste production and disposal assessed, and the resort’s social policies and local employment initiatives reviewed. In three of the seven criteria benchmarked by Green Globe, Falls Creek was found to be operating at or above best practice while in a further three categories, the resort’s performance was above Green Globe’s baseline standards.
